Output 3a0381e52eebd93052157f10128e9e919e8ff39bc21acbe1fa8b88682920546e:0

value
7448675
script pubkey
OP_HASH160 OP_PUSHBYTES_20 499a3545d8ca56f7bcfd56f45a0b438c673552fc OP_EQUAL
address
MEcLHzy2N3SpXSPQvhWqNCKYBLBdMwrw6S
transaction
3a0381e52eebd93052157f10128e9e919e8ff39bc21acbe1fa8b88682920546e
spent
true